You are giving help and hope to refugee kids and their families!
Your run/walk will give refugee kids across Chicagoland academic support and encouragement from trained volunteer mentors--helping them succeed in school and beyond.

Founded in 1988, Exodus World Service mobilizes the Christian community to welcome and befriend refugees. We do this by educating churches and individuals about the plight of refugees, connecting volunteers with refugees through practical service projects, and empowering people to be champions for refugees.
